A typical Jamaican dinner often features iconic dishes like jerk chicken, fresh seafood, and hearty sides such as rice and peas. What I particularly loved was how the meals are prepared with a distinct combination of spices and herbs that deliver bold flavors, making every bite a delight. Beyond the food, dining out in Jamaica is often a social event. Whether it's catching up with friends or simply relaxing after a long day, the atmosphere promotes a laid-back vibe perfect for unwinding. Many local spots offer live music or reggae tunes in the background, enhancing the overall experience. If you plan a visit or want to recreate the taste of Jamaica at home, try incorporating traditional spices like allspice and Scotch bonnet peppers in your recipes. Also, don't miss out on sampling local drinks such as ginger beer or sorrel, which pair wonderfully with dinner.
